In the actlog/commandconsole windows I see the following message (every 2 sec) .... ANR8213W Session open with 157.206.148.123 timed out.
This is an old client, physically removed from network. It does not exist in my DNS anymore (forward & reverse). In TSM , I see no schedule associated to the client.
I have run the following:
Solution http://www-01.ibm.com/support/docview.wss?uid=swg21196757
create sqlt Nodes mynodes
create sqlt Schedule.Node.Addresses myaddr
select mynodes.c0 as "Node name",myaddr.c2 as "Contact address" from mynodes,myaddr where myaddr.c0=mynodes.c1
drop sqlt mynodes
drop sqlt myaddr
and it did report the rigth client "name" associated to the old IP. It is not associated with another client (listed only ounce).
Where else could I look to know why TSM trying to connect to this client?
